Job Summary

Senior Controls Engineer IV leads development and deployment of highly complex control systems for large-scale material handling automation. Owns technical delivery across the project lifecycle, drives standardization and innovation, and mentors other engineers. Serves as the lead controls resource on major customer programs, designs and programs PLC/HMI solutions, optimizes logic for sortation and sequencing, and leads FAT/SAT and site commissioning. Collaborates across Electrical, Mechanical, and Software disciplines and contributes to automation strategies including virtual commissioning, digital twins, and analytics.

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ering, Mechatronics, or related field
  • 7+ years of experience in industrial controls engineering, including lead project responsibilities
  • Advanced proficiency in RSLogix5000/Studio 5000, TI A Portal, and HMI platforms (Ignition, FactoryTalk View)
  • Experience with industrial networks (Ethernet/IP, Profinet), VFDs, servo drives, and safety systems
  • Ability to manage multiple projects and guide junior engineers
  • Willingness to travel (up to 35%)
